Постепенно вы научитесь использовать команды, такие как INSERT, UPDATE и DELETE, чтобы управлять данными. Команда TRUNCATE также может быть полезной для быстрого удаления всех данных из таблицы, но при этом структура таблицы сохраняется. Также важным аспектом является работа с данными при помощи функций. Например, использование функции TRUNCATE https://deveducation.com/ для удаления всех записей из таблицы без удаления самой таблицы.

Cassandra строится на основе LSM-дерева (Log-structured merge-tree). Если просто, все операции записи сначала попадают в быструю структуру в памяти (Memtable), а затем асинхронно сбрасываются на диск в виде неизменяемых файлов (SSTables). Это делает запись невероятно быстрой, так как нет необходимости искать нужную ячейку на диске и перезаписывать её. Чтение может быть медленнее, но для write-heavy (когда запись происходит чаще, чем чтение) нагрузок это идеальное решение. Здесь на помощь подходит вид хранилища под названием “широкие колонки” (Wide-Column).

Другие операции включают INSERT для добавления новых записей, UPDATE для изменения существующих данных и DELETE для удаления информации из таблицы. Важно, что после каждого sql-запроса необходимо ставить точку с запятой. Язык запросов играет ключевую роль в управлении и анализе информации в различных системах. Он позволяет взаимодействовать с данными, хранящимися в таблицах, используя запросы для извлечения, обновления и анализа информации. Такой подход обеспечивает безопасность и эффективное управление данными, что особенно важно для выполнения множества задач, связанных с анализом и обработкой информации.
Меняем значение поля «password» на новое в строке с «id» равным 1. Например, тут мы создали колонку с именем «regdate» с типом данных «DATE». Здесь мы пишем, что создаём в базе «mybase» таблицу с названием «users». Кроме того, что мы получили не все столбцы, мы дополнительно изменили их порядок на тот, который нам удобен.
Эти операции позволяют управлять порядком и количеством записей в выдаче запроса. Но как только возникает большая нагрузка — например, тысячи или десятки тысяч запросов в секунду, то ваша SQL-база может захлебнуться. Реляционная база данных плохо масштабируется горизонтально. Когда каждый из нас начинает изучать программирование, он учит циклы, операторы ветвления, и когда дело доходит до баз данных, мы изучаем SQL и реляционные СУБД (RDBMS). PostgreSQL, MS SQL Server, MySQL — это всё они, наши старые добрые реляционные базы данных. Теперь мы знаем, как показать только конкретные столбцы, но что если мы хотим включить в вывод лишь некоторые конкретные строки?

Они часто совмещают в себе плюсы OLTP и OLAP, что называется HTAP (Hybrid Transactional/Analytical Processing — гибридная транзакционная/аналитическая обработка). Без баз данных на основе инвертированных индексов просто невозможно построить ни один современный поиск (текстовый, по логам, по каталогу товаров). Обратите внимание, что если вы напишете запрос, в котором вам, к примеру, нужно будет вывести имя и среднее значение чего-либо, то вы получите ошибку на выводе.
Данное ключевое слово позволяет нам фильтровать данные по определённому условию. Полученные знания помогли мне создать базу данных их применить ее на работе.Небольшой минус в несколько не продуманных и коротких домашних заданиях. Программа обучения включает видео уроки по изучению программирования на языке запросов SQL для начинающих. Благодаря практическим заданиям с видео-разбором, Вы сможете закрепить полученные знания по каждой теме курса. Теперь рассмотрим, как обновить данные в какой-либо строке таблицы.
Функция JOIN позволит объединить данные из нескольких таблиц, что может быть полезно для получения более сложных отчетов и анализа данных. В sql запросы для начинающих ходе нашего урока мы обсудим, как использовать такие функции, как union и having, чтобы объединять и фильтровать данные. Вы узнаете, как применять description_new и test_data_1_id в различных сценариях, а также как управлять storage и выполнять операции над данными.
К примеру, одновременное удаление из нескольких таблиц или же вставка строк с использованием запросов выборки. Поэтому, если у вас возникает необходимость в чем-то специфическом, то стоит более подробно изучать возможности каждой базы данных. SQL состоит из нескольких ключевых операций, каждая из которых выполняет определенные функции. Одной из таких операций является операция SELECT, которая позволяет выбирать Нагрузочное тестирование данные из базы данных в соответствии с заданными критериями.
Вставка (insert) – позволяет вставлять в таблицу единицы измерения, то есть строки. Простыми словами, в экселе вы можете в любой момент вставить некие данные в ячейку рядом с определенными колонками. В базах данных же, подобное требует, что бы вы сначала добавили колонку с именем и определили ее тип, а только лишь потом редактировали данные. Однако, тут есть важный момент – если эксель позволяет произвольно вставлять данные в любую ячейку, то существующие базы данных имеют некоторые ограничения. Мы подготовили простые видео-уроки по базам данных и языку SQL, которые помогут вам освоить SQL с нуля и написать свои первые запросы к базам данных. Также вы научитесь работать с операторами ORDER BY для сортировки данных по определённому полю и LIMIT для ограничения числа возвращаемых строк.
В первую очередь, для работы с данными в SQL вам понадобится понимание основных операторов, таких как SELECT, WHERE, и ORDER BY. Эти операторы позволяют выбирать определенные строки данных из таблицы и упорядочивать их по заданным критериям. Кроме того, вы узнаете, как использовать условия и логические операторы для более точного выбора данных. Например, вы можете запросить все записи, где цена товара находится в определенном диапазоне или где дата попадает в последние несколько месяцев. В мире баз данных современных приложений и систем запросы к данным играют ключевую роль.